Here’s the first teaser for Hajime Hashimoto’s Tantei wa Bar ni Iru, which recently surfaced on YouTube.
Based on Naomi Azuma’s novel “Bar ni Kakatte Kita Denwa”, the second installment of the author’s “Susukino Tantei” detective series, the film stars Yo Oizumi as a private detective who bases his business out of a bar in Susukino, a red-light district in Sapporo, Hokkaido. In keeping with that premise, Oizumi’s character turns to the audience in the teaser and says “If something comes up, call me here.”
One day, he receives a call from a mystery woman (revealed in the teaser as being played by Koyuki) who gets both he and his combative-yet-reliable partner Takada (Ryuhei Matsuda) involved in a dangerous new case. Toshiyuki Nishida also stars as a wealthy industrialist.
Toei will be releasing “Tantei wa Bar ni Iru” in Japan on September 10, 2011
